VB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2020 in Review

1,104 of the 4,878 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Vanguard Small-Cap ETF (VB) for Q2 2020, worth a combined $15.5B — up 25% from $12.4B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 124 funds opened new VB positions and 61 closed out — a net gain of 63 holders — while 438 added to existing stakes and 401 trimmed.

The largest buyer was SignatureFD, adding an estimated $82.9M. The largest seller was Jones Financial Companies, cutting an estimated $233M.
